我已经在CentOS服务器上成功安装了虚拟主机,那么我可以为子域名做什么呢?

我已经在CentOS服务器上成功安装了虚拟主机,那么我可以为子域名做什么呢?

我按照以下指示进行操作数字海洋

并检查是否有效。

现在我可以做什么来激活子域。我的实际域名是 csedu.cf。

我制作了/etc/httpd/sites-available/csedu.cf.conf包含以下内容的内容。

<VirtualHost *:80>

    ServerName test.csedu.cf
    ServerAlias csedu.cf
    DocumentRoot /var/www/test/public_html
    ErrorLog /var/www/test/error.log
    CustomLog /var/www/test/requests.log combined
</VirtualHost>

并通过 链接此sudo ln -s /etc/httpd/sites-available/csedu.cf.conf /etc/httpd/sites-enabled/csedu.cf.conf

然后进入浏览器,输入test.csedu.cf出错的浏览器。

在此输入图像描述

csedu.cf结果是“/var/www/test/public_html/index.html”

在此输入图像描述

答案1

您现在已经配置了 Apache Web 服务器,以便当有人向它发送 test.csedu.cf 请求时它会知道该怎么做。

下一步是将 test.csedu.cf 的 DNS 记录添加到您的 DNS 信息中,以便浏览器可以找出 test.csedu.cf 的请求应发送到哪个服务器。

有关如何执行此操作的详细信息将取决于 DNS 区域 csedu.cf 的管理方式。在 DNS 记录的标准格式中,最小必要记录(绝对形式)如下所示:

test.csedu.cf. IN CNAME csedu.cf.

每个 DNS 名称末尾的句号是故意的 - 在 DNS 记录中,这意味着名称已完整指定,并且不应向其中添加该区域文件的默认域后缀。如果您以这种形式向 DNS 管理员指定,他们将确切地知道您需要什么。

相关内容